1. Remedial Massage


Remedial massage is a therapeutic approach designed to treat specific injuries and ailments. Unlike a general relaxation massage, remedial massage targets the deeper layers of muscle and connective tissue.


This type of massage is particularly effective for individuals suffering from chronic pain, muscle tension, and injuries. The therapist uses a combination of techniques, including deep tissue work, trigger point therapy, and stretching, to address the root cause of the problem.


By improving blood flow and promoting the healing of damaged tissues, remedial massage can provide long-lasting relief and improve overall mobility.


2. Deep Tissue Massage


Deep tissue massage is another powerful technique that focuses on the deeper layers of muscle and fascia. This type of massage is ideal for individuals with chronic muscle pain, stiffness, and postural problems.


The therapist uses slow, deliberate strokes and deep finger pressure to release tension and break down adhesions (knots) in the muscles. Deep tissue massage can be intense, but the results are worth it. It helps to improve circulation, reduce inflammation, and promote relaxation.


Whether you are an athlete recovering from a strenuous workout or someone dealing with everyday stress, deep tissue massage can be a game-changer.


3. Sports Massage


Sports massage is tailored specifically for athletes and active individuals. This type of massage aims to enhance performance, prevent injuries, and aid in recovery. Sports massage incorporates a variety of techniques, including deep tissue work, stretching, and joint mobilization.

Regular sports massage can help improve flexibility, reduce muscle soreness, and speed up recovery time. Whether you're a professional athlete or a weekend warrior, sports massage can keep you in top shape.


4. Hot Stones Massage


Hot stone massage is a luxurious and deeply relaxing treatment that combines the benefits of heat therapy with traditional massage techniques.


Smooth, heated stones are placed on specific points of the body, and the therapist uses them to massage the muscles. The heat from the stones helps to relax the muscles, allowing for deeper pressure and more effective treatment.


Hot stone massage is excellent for relieving muscle tension, reducing stress, and promoting overall relaxation. The soothing warmth of the stones can also improve circulation and help to detoxify the body. If you're looking for a truly indulgent experience, hot stones massage is the way to go.


5. Cupping Massage


Cupping massage is an ancient technique that has gained popularity in recent years, thanks in part to high-profile athletes who swear by its benefits.


This therapy involves placing special cups on the skin to create suction. The suction helps to lift and separate the tissues, promoting blood flow and encouraging the body's natural healing processes. Cupping massage can be used to treat a variety of conditions, including muscle pain, inflammation, and respiratory issues.


The therapist may use the cups in a stationary position or move them along the muscles to provide a deep, invigorating massage. While the marks left by the cups may look intense, the treatment itself is generally painless and highly effective.
